
- #How does gpg mail work how to#
- #How does gpg mail work install#
Identify two participants at the ends of the U to be the correspondents (i.e. Set up the participants in a “U” shape - this works best for up to 10 participants, or sub-groups of that size.
However, the steps included above can be used as-is to demonstrate a basic exchange and routing of email data that will adequately illustrate the basic steps involved.
2-3 mail servers on different email providers, to illustrate mail being routed (Gmail, Yahoo!, Hotmail, etc.)įor example, one routing could be sending email from mail server to mail server within one country, then across a border, with mail services that provide SSL throughout the session. Be sure to have large index cards or post-its prepared beforehand with the different roles required for your given scenario. Setting Up a ScenarioĮither before the training or before this particular session, choose email exchange scenarios for this activity that will provide the best illustration per your participants and their context, including local popular mail services. This activity can also be adjusted to illustrate routing in a more in-depth way for other kinds of data being sent over the Internet, in order to highlight the roles of: of a country-level ISP, Deep Packet Inspection (DPI), gateways, email content filtering, non web-based emails (enterprise servers), and encryption (PGP/GPG). A lockbox or sealable container more robust than an envelope to illustrate PGP. Pre-drafted PGP-encrypted email drafts with “attachment,” leaving To/From blank for participants to fill in entitle the attachment with a sensitive descriptive title, like “tax returns” or something similar.
Blank postcards or index cards for messages. Large post-its or index cards titled with roles in the activity (listed below). This can also serve as an activity to help illustrate the concepts of a country-level ISP, Deep Packet Inspection (DPI), gateways, email content filtering, non web-based emails (enterprise servers), and encryption (PGP/GPG).ĭuration 30-60 minutes Materials to Prepare Using props and the participants as nodes in the Internet, this activity walks through the delivery of email, both with and without encryption, while describing the nuances of packet data as it passes through a network. Safer Communication: PGP/GPG Email EncryptionĪctivity & Discussion: How Does Email Work?Ĭredits DJ, Ali Ravi, Samir Nassar, Dan O'Clunaigh, Carol Waters Last Updated 2013-03. Safer Browsing - Identity Protection and Privacy. Safer Browsing - Anonymity and Circumvention. Digital Security: Motivations, Resistances and Barriers. How To: Using the LevelUp Trainers' Curriculum. Building your Own Emotional Resilience as a Security Trainer. Stress and Traumatic Stress Reactions in Security Training. Raising and Lowering the Pressure in a Group. Psychosocial Underpinnings of Security Training. Step 4 - Communications and Content Planning. Step 3 - Analysis and Design Considerations. Step 1 - Initial Contact and Assessing Need. Setting Expectations For Participants, Organizers, and Yourself. Roles and Responsibilities of a Digital Security Trainer. Icebreakers, Energizers and Thematic Activities. #How does gpg mail work how to#
How To Handle Surprises During Training. Please see this forum post for some bug fixes.Resources for the global digital safety training community. Hope this helps anyone that is trying to send encrypted emails with Chronoforms. Your email client should hold the private key and that is what decodes the email after it arrives. But it has to be installed on the server. So when you are in the actions in the email then under Encryption for the secret key you put in the key ID. Should look something like this B459BA3B. You DO NOT NEED THE KEY ITSELF in the Email action. Once you have that public key installed on your server, you need the ID of that key. (I am using Thunderbird with Enigmail installed). You'll need to generate a key on your front end mail system that you will use. If you have cpanel then you should be able to do it in cpanel under GPG Keys. #How does gpg mail work install#
Next you need to install the public key onto the server. Without this require_once the check for the class fails and it never even tries to encrypt. Make sure you set the path to wherever your GPG.php file is installed. In the email.php file under administrator/components/com_chronoforms/form_actions/email you need to add: require_once 'Crypt/GPG.php' GPG needs to be installed on the server and Crypt_GPG needs to be installed as well. This FAQ is from a forum post by User ericv who worked out what needs to be done to get the GPG encryption to work.Ī couple of things that need to be done.